Afghanistan's cricket team just punched their ticket to the 2027 World Cup, and their journey shows how perseverance pays off on the biggest stages.

The team defeated Ireland by three wickets on Monday in Northern Ireland, sealing a 2-0 series lead and securing something much bigger. Their win confirmed Afghanistan's place in the 2027 ODI World Cup in Southern Africa, based on their now unshakable eighth-place world ranking.

Rashid Khan led the charge with an impressive all-around performance, taking three wickets and scoring 37 runs to guide his team home. Rahmanullah Gurbaz powered the offense with 71 runs, smashing five sixes and two fours before Ireland's bowlers finally caught him out.

Ireland put up a fight, scoring 206 runs after a late rally by Gavin Hoey and Jai Moondra added 76 runs for the ninth wicket. But Afghanistan's bowlers kept the pressure on throughout, with AM Ghazanfar matching Rashid's three wickets to keep Ireland's total manageable.

The chase looked comfortable at first, but Ireland found hope when they reduced Afghanistan to 176-7. That's when Rashid stepped up again, staying calm under pressure to see his team across the finish line.

The Ripple Effect

This victory represents far more than one cricket match. Afghanistan's qualification pushes them into elite company, proving their cricket program has grown into a consistent force on the world stage.

The result also reshapes the qualification landscape. The West Indies, once cricket royalty, now face the uncertainty of next year's global Qualifier tournament instead of automatic World Cup entry.

For a nation that has faced countless challenges, Afghanistan's cricket success offers a bright spot that unites fans at home and around the world. Their steady climb up the world rankings reflects years of dedication, talent development, and belief in their abilities.

The team faces Ireland again Wednesday in Belfast, where they'll look to extend their series lead. But they'll play with the confidence that comes from knowing their World Cup dream is already secured.

Afghanistan's journey to the world's biggest cricket tournament is officially on.
